@charset "shift_jis";

* {
	padding: 0;
	margin: 0;
}
html {
	overflow-y: scroll;
	padding: 0;
	margin: 0;
}
body {
	font-family: "メイリオ",  Meiryo, "ＭＳ Ｐゴシック", "MS PGothic", "Hiragino kaku Gothic Pro", "ヒラギノ角ゴ Pro W3", Osaka, sans-serif;
	font-size: 14px;
	color: #184571;
	line-height: 1.5em;
	padding: 0;
	margin: 0;
}

div#document {
	width:570px;
	margin:0 auto;
}
p#logo {
	margin:20px 0 10px 7px;
}
h1 {
	margin:0 0 0 7px;
	padding:0;
}
h2 {
	margin:20px 0 10px 7px;
	padding:0;
}
h3 {
	margin:0 0 0 7px;
	padding:0;
}
p {
	margin:0 0 0 7px;
	font-size:10px;
	line-height:1.5em;
}
p.section2 {
	margin:0 0 10px 7px;
}
p.photo {
	margin:0;
}
p.section {
	font-size:12px;
	line-height:1.5em;
	margin:10px 0 10px 7px;
}
div.name {
	width:256px;
	float:left;
	padding-left:6px;
}
div.name p {
	margin:0;
}
div.name h2, 
div.name h3 {
	margin:8px 0;
	padding:0;
	line-height:0;
}
	
p.img {
	width:308px;
	float: right;
	margin:0;
	padding:0;
	line-height:0px;
}
p#footer {
	margin:10px 0 0 7px;
}
	

/* clear
----------------------------------------------------*/
/* ---IE7.IE8 clearfix--- */
.clearfix:after { content: ".";display: block;clear: both;height: 0;visibility: hidden; }
.clearfix { display: inline-block; }
/* Hides from IE-mac \*/
* html .clearfix { height: 1%; }
.clearfix { display: block; }
/* End hide from IE-mac */

.clear {
	clear: both;
}